BIRMINGHAM, Ala. – The Samford softball team opened up its 2021 season at the Samford Softball Field with a doubleheader against No. 13 Kentucky. The Wildcats earned a 4-0 win in the first game and snagged a 15-3 victory in game two over the Bulldogs.

HOW IT HAPPENED | GM1
- Kentucky scored in the first inning after Kayla Kowalik tripled to right field; later scoring on a wild pitch.
- The Wildcats followed up with their second run of the night in the third inning. Renee Abernathy doubled into center field, driving in her fellow teammate Erin Coffel.
- Kentucky would add on a run in both the fourth and fifth innings. Miranda Stoddard and Erin Coffel would be the ones to cross home plate for the Wildcats.
- The Bulldogs would hold off Kentucky in the final two innings for a final score of 4-0.

HOW IT HAPPENED | GM2
- The Wildcats carried over their momentum from the first game into the second; scoring eight runs in the first inning.
- Kentucky would then add on four more runs in the top of the second after Lauren Johnson, Mallory Peyton, Vanessa Nesby, and Autumn Humes scored for the Wildcats.
- Samford would keep Kentucky at bay in the third inning, while the Bulldogs added on three runs of their own. Timberlyn Shurbutt doubled to left field to drive in Kathryne Shoop to get the Bulldogs on the board. O'Neil Roberson would then earn her one RBI of the night, batting in Mekhi Mayfield. This would be followed by a Kentucky error which led to Timberlyn Shurbutt scoring on the play.
- The Wildcats would wrap up game two in five innings with two more runs in the fourth and one in the fifth.
IN THE CIRCLE:
- In game one, Abby Swaney (0-1) took the loss for the Bulldogs. The red-shirt freshman pitched 4.0 innings and earned one strikeout while giving up three runs on five hits.
- Emily Barnett would close out the game for Samford at the mound with three strikeouts. She faced 12 at bats and gave up one run on three hits.
- Kentucky's Autumn Humes (1-0) would pitch all 7.0 innings for the Wildcats, earning her first win of the season with seven strikeouts. She faced 24 at bats and gave up zero runs on four hits.
- In game two, McKenna Gillespie (0-1) took the loss and pitched two complete innings for the Bulldogs. She faced 11 at bats while giving up four runs on six hits.
- Grace Baalman (1-0) earned the win for Kentucky after 3.0 innings pitched, which included one strikeout and three runs on two hits.

NOTABLES:
- Timberlyn Shurbutt led Samford in hits with three on the night, while O'Neil Roberson led the Bulldogs defensively with a total of 15 putouts.
- Shurbutt and Roberson also earned one RBI each to start off the season.
